Soviet Porter

Post by alikocho »

OG: 1.081
FG: 1.022
8% ABV
38 SRM
38 IBU

Fermentables
German Pilsner Malt 65.0 %
UK Rye Malt 25.0 %
UK Chocolate Malt 4.0 %
UK Extra Dark Crystal 4.0 %
UK Black Malt 2.0 % I

Hops
Serebrianka 3.5 % 35 IBU 60 Min From End
Serebrianka 3.5 % 3 IBU 10 Min From End

Mash at 151F
